鱼道紊流特性研究进展

摘    要:鱼道内的紊流特性对于鱼类能否顺利上溯洄游至关重要。为了解鱼道内的紊流状态,综述了丹尼尔式、竖缝式、组合式、涵洞式等鱼道内紊流流速、紊动能、紊流强度、雷诺剪切应力以及漩涡等紊流特性的研究进展,分析不同鱼道内紊流的分布规律及特点,指出鱼道中的紊流强度、紊动能等均会对鱼类对栖息地的选择以及鱼类通行造成较大的影响。此外,目前国内对鱼道内漩涡紊流特性的研究较少,建议对其深入研究,以改善鱼道内水力条件,保证鱼道有效运行。

Research Progress on Turbulence Characteristics of Fishway

Abstract:Turbulence characteristics in fishway are important for fish migration towards the upstream reach.In this article,we made a review on the research progresses of turbulence parameters including turbulence velocity,turbulent kinetic energy,turbulence intensity,Reynolds shear stress,and vortex in Danilian fishway,vertical slot fishway,composite fishway and culvert fishway.We also analyzed the rules and characteristics of turbulence distribution in different types of fishway,and pointed out that turbulence intensity and turbulent kinetic energy have great impact on habitat selection and fish passage.Finally we recommend conducting in-depth research on the turbulence characteristics of vortexes in fishway,which has received few research attentions,to improve the hydraulic condition in fishway and ensure an efficient operation.
